Career Highlights

Noah Lyles burst onto the scene in 2014 when he won the 200 meters at the World Junior Championships. Since then, he has continued to impress with his performances on the track. In 2019, Lyles won the World Championships in the 200 meters, solidifying his place as one of the top sprinters in the world. He has also set numerous personal bests and records in various sprinting events, showcasing his incredible talent and dedication to the sport.

Records

One of Noah Lyles‘ most impressive feats is his 200 meters personal best time of 19.50 seconds, making him the fourth fastest man in history over this distance. In addition to his 200 meters success, Lyles also holds the world indoor best for the 300 meters with a time of 31.87 seconds. His ability to maintain incredible speed over both short and middle distances sets him apart from other sprinters and cements his status as a true track and field superstar.

FAQs

1. What is Noah Lyles‘ personal best time in the 100 meters?

While Noah Lyles is best known for his success in the 200 meters, his personal best time in the 100 meters is 9.86 seconds.

2. How did Noah Lyles get into sprinting?

Noah Lyles began sprinting at a young age and was inspired by his older brother, Josephus, who is also a track and field athlete. He quickly showed a natural talent for sprinting and has been honing his skills ever since.
